Info about "Go no kata video"


The Kodokan Go no Kata is set of exercises developed in 1887. The Kodokan preserved the techniques of this kata from early jujutsu training methods. Originally this kata was called the GoJu no Kata (the form of strength and flexibility), however the research into the kata was inadequate and the developers were not pleased with the 10 techniques devised. So the kata was left as it was in order to think it over.

This kata is now considered a “lost” kata of Judo because it is not a part of the official Kodokan syllabus and it is seldom taught or practiced today. The techniques of this kata demonstrate the appropriate use of strength, power, and hardness (go) as a counterbalance to the principle of yielding (ju).

Jigoro Kano believed that there are times when it’s appropriate to yield, and there are times when it’s not appropriate to yield. The theory of Judo is to apply the correct amount of force necessary to accomplish the objective. The most efficient use of strength and power is the core principle of Judo as created by Jigoro Kano. Using power efficiently includes standing firm, resisting, and opposing force with force in certain conditions. This kata is designed to clearly show that yielding is not the only tool available to a judoka.
